North Carolina Festivals: A Vibrant Celebration of Culture
North Carolina is bursting with festivals this summer, where locals and visitors alike can experience the state’s eclectic scene. One standout event is the Boomerang Music & Arts Festival, taking place from June 19-22, 2025, in Downtown Boone. This festival is not just about fantastic musical performances featuring a range of genres, but it also highlights the community spirit through local arts and sustainable initiatives. Children’s activities, food vendors, and nonprofit booths enrich the experience, making it family-friendly.
Another notable celebration is the Carolina Beach Music Festival, scheduled for June 7-8, 2025. This event allows festival-goers to dance barefoot in the sand while enjoying live music performances, ocean views, and local cuisine. It’s an essential stop for those looking to kick off summer in style.
South Carolina's Cultural Events
South Carolina is no stranger to culture and celebration. One of the highlights is the Juneteenth Celebrations in Greenville on June 21, 2025. This event brings communities together, commemorating African American history with a mix of live performances, gourmet food options from local food trucks, and family-friendly entertainment. The fireworks show crowns the evening, creating an engaging atmosphere of joy and remembrance.
Virginia: A Historical Perspective on Festivals
Virginia’s festivals often blend history with modern entertainment. The Virginia Renaissance Faire, though typically held in spring, extends its festivities into summer months, allowing guests to explore the state’s historical roots through immersive experiences. Attendees often dress in period costumes, enjoy live performances, and engage with artisans crafting goods that hark back to yesteryears. This blend of history within a festive atmosphere provides a unique experience that teaches while entertaining.
